Dafydd Woodruff''''s life is torn to shreds when he receives a letter from a thirteen year old
claiming to be his daughter. He is told that he fathered twins when he worked in a remote
town of Moose Creek fifteen years earlier. He knows it is not true but DNA tests don''''t lie!
As his marriage is in jeopardy and his career as a surgeon is under threat, he decides to
return to the sub-Artic to try and make sense of why anyone would hate him enough to try
and destroy his life.
I think this book gives a real feeling of the isolation of Moose Creek and the penetrating
cold which affects all aspects of life there. At times I felt quite annoyed at the main
character, Dafydd, as I felt he should have stood up for himself a bit more but I liked the
way Sewell brings all her characters to life. I felt as though I knew them all personally by
